Output 7ad375eca1a9070fa6416ddbb5026a5e2e8925daaa08be9582fe4554e76a4991:3

value
529277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3088865d43b7f8f80ebf8cafbdca4f50c18e04b8 OP_EQUAL
address
367dufY5cNAywLmYtX3PqYseECL9Psks6h
transaction
7ad375eca1a9070fa6416ddbb5026a5e2e8925daaa08be9582fe4554e76a4991
spent
true